Caroline Dakers

School: Central Saint Martins

Caroline Dakers has been Professor of Cultural History at UAL since 1998 and established the BA Culture, Criticism and Curation degree at CSM in 2004.
The main focus of her research and publications is British cultural history, particularly of the 19th and early 20th century.

Published books include a new edition of Forever England: The Countryside at War 1914-1918 (I.B.Tauris, 2016). A Genius for Money: Business, Art, and the Morrisons (Yale University Press, 2011). The Holland Park Circle, Artists and Victorian Society (Yale University Press, 1999). Fonthill Recovered, (UCL Press, 2018).
